Currently, unless I am not seeing this right, changing a page owner or specifying watchers cannot be performed through smart values. These have to be selected from the user pool when creating or modifying the automation action.
What I would like to achieve is:
Page trigger page status change then uses the action to change the owner to the initiator.

If I understand correctly, you would like to use an automation rule to change the owner of a page to the initiator when the page status changes. Unfortunately, as of my knowledge, the built-in automation functionality in Confluence does not provide a direct way to change the page owner using smart values or select the owner dynamically during the automation configuration.
